2.2. Label elements
GHS-US labelling
Hazard pictograms (GHS-US)
GHS02
GHS07
Signal word (GHS-US)
Danger
Hazard statements (GHS-US)
H222 - Extremely flammable aerosol
H319 - Causes serious eye irritation
H336 - May cause drowsiness or dizziness
Precautionary statements (GHS-US)
P210 - Keep away from heat, hot surfaces, open flames, sparks. - No smoking
P211 - Do not spray on an open flame or other ignition source
P251 - Pressurized container: Do not pierce or burn, even after use
P261 - Avoid breathing spray
P305+P351+P338 - If in eyes: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act
lenses, if present and easy to do. Continue rinsing
P410+P412 - Protect from sunlight. Do not expose to temperatures exceeding 50 °C/122 °F

SECTION 3: Composition/information on ingredients
3.1. Substance
Not applicable
3.2. Mixture
Name
Product identifier
%
GHS-US classification
Acetone
(CAS No) 67-64-1
40 - 60
Flam. Liq. 2, H225
Eye Irrit. 2A, H319
STOT SE 3, H336
propan-2-ol, isopropyl alcohol, isopropanol
(CAS No) 67-63-0
25 - 40
Flam. Liq. 2, H225
Eye Irrit. 2A, H319
STOT SE 3, H336

SECTION 4: First aid measures
4.1. Description of first aid measures
First-aid measures general
Call a poison center or a doctor if you feel unwell.
First-aid measures after inhalation
Remove person to fresh air and keep comfortable for breathing. Call a POISON CENTER or
doctor/physician if you feel unwell.
First-aid measures after skin contact
If skin irritation occurs: Get medical advice/attention. Wash skin with plenty of water.
First-aid measures after eye contact
Rinse cautiously with water for several min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present and easy to
do. Continue rinsing. If eye irritation persists: Get medical advice/attention.
First-aid measures after ingestion
Call a poison center or a doctor if you feel unwell.
4.2. Most important symptoms and effects, both acute and delayed
Symptoms/injuries
May cause drowsiness or dizziness.
Symptoms/injuries after eye contact
Eye irritation.
4.3. Indication of any immediate medical attention and special treatment needed
Treat symptomatically.
